SOUTH BURNETT RACE CLUB: 20th October 2018
Weather: Fine Track: Sand Rail: True
Stewards: K Daly (Chairman), C Fedrick, P Ryan (club)
Starter:  K Dennien
Clerk of Scales: N Andresen
Judges:  R Wilton. P Hoult
Photo-finish Operator: C Weidmann
Veterinarian: Dr C Knight, Dr A Cannell
 
 
Race 1: MAIDEN PLATE 1100 Metres
 
On arrival at start the saddle of TIGER STRYKE was refitted resulting in the start being delayed.
 
CIMARRON KID – slow to begin
 
MASSIE WHISPER – taken in near 850m
 
TIGER STRYKE – Hampered and obliged to steady when taken in and tightened for room near 850m. When asked to comment on below market performance App H English stated TIGER STRYKE, despite being hampered early in the event, never travelled at any stage of the race and was most disappointing. Representative for trainer K Geran indicated connections would now consider retiring the mare. A post-race Vet examination of TIGER STRYKE revealed no abnormality. 
 
WINDQUEST – raced wide for majority.
 
CLASSIC BEAU –checked at 850m. M Crawford, rider of CIMARRON KID pleaded guilty to a charge of careless riding under AR137(a) in that near the 850m he permitted his mount to shift when riding along resulting in MASSIE WHISPER  (H Poland) being taken in onto TIGER STRYKE (app H English) which was hampered and in turn taken inwards resulting in CLASSIC BEAU (app T Williams) being checked and losing its position. M Crawford was suspended from riding in races for a period of eight days to commence midnight 20th October up to and including midnight 28th October.
 
Race 2: CLASS 2 PLATE: 1100 Metres
 
Declaration of correct weight was initially delayed when H Poland, rider of AVALANCE WARNING, viewed the race replay of the start. Correct weight was further delayed when H Poland viewed the official race footage over the final 50 metres of the event. After viewing both incidents correct weight was declared on the semaphored placings.
 
BONDI BATTLE – when questioned over tactics adopted in the early and middle stages of the event, rider M Cox stated instructions were to make use of the inside draw and come to the outside of runners in the straight. She added after blundering shortly after the start she elected to settle and balance BONDI BATTLE in the early and middle stages which resulted in the gelding racing some distance off the second last horse for the majority of the event. Trainer J Hearne confirmed the instructions, however expressed disappointment in the ride, particularly the lack of vigour displayed by M Cox in early stages of the event. After considering all circumstances, in particular the fact that BONDI BATTLE had failed to perform at its only other start on a sand surface, Stewards took no direct action, however did advise M Cox her ride lacked initiative in not attempting to hold a more forward position in the early stages of the event.
 
SILK TOPPER – slow to begin.
 
AVALANCE WARNING – inconvenienced and taken wider on the track over concluding stages and passing the winning post hampered.
 
PARADISKI – shifted out under pressure over final 100 metres. Rider M Crawford was reprimanded under AR137(a) and advised to stop riding and straighten his mounts in similar circumstances.
 
 
Race 3: CLASS B HDCP 850 Metres
 
ANGELS LOVE – Raced wide throughout
 
SOLGAZE – made heavy contact with enclosure gate when moving onto the track resulting in rider S Apthorpe being dislodged. On arrival behind the barriers SOLGAZE was inspected by the Club Vet and cleared to start. 
 
ARENKHA – raced wide throughout.
 
 
Race 4: CLASS B HDCP 1465 Metres
 
PAST DARK – inconvenienced and taken wider rounding 1100 metre turn
 
ELUSIVE ELEMENTS – slow to begin.
 
RIVERINA GOLD – rider reported at scale, in her opinion, failed to handle the sand track.
 
MUDCRAB – inconvenienced and taken wider rounding 1100 metre turn then raced 3-wide for remainder of the event.
 
NEED A WARRANT – inconvenienced and taken wider rounding 1100 metre turn and then raced four-wide for remainder of the event.
 
STAR OF COLUMBIA – shifted out abruptly passing the winning post on the first occasion near the 1100m inconveniencing runners to the outside.
 
Race 5: OPEN CUP HDCP 1465 Metres
 
Permission was granted for CLOUDS, which raced in winkers at its most recent start at Bundaberg on 28th July, to carry that gear today. A public announcement to this effect was made.
PATCHE GIFT – raced 3-wide throughout. Laid in under pressure in the home straight.
YOU CAN’T BE – when asked to comment on apparent poor performance App T Williams stated the gelding never travelled comfortably throughout the race and on pulling up was making an abnormal respiratory noise. Representative for trainer B Johnson indicated YOU CAN’T BE had undergone a wind operation some time ago, however was successful on the sand track at Gympie 2 starts ago, and in her opinion, is a horse that races best when ridden more forward in its races. A post-race Vet examination revealed no significant abnormality. Stewards noted the explanation.
